do you mean no support in GOA? GOA uses OAuth2, which is basically a
process managed by the server, guiding you through their wizard, which
may or may not include two-factor-authentication. I do not see any
problem with it.

> However Google offers application specific passwords,...

which you should not need, no matter whether two-factor-authentication
is enabled or not.

In other words, everything should just work. It's possible you'll be
asked to re-sign in GOA once you change your authentication settings on
the server, but (I believe) it's expected.
